Ahmadinejad: US, 'Zionists' to start new Mideast wars

Iranian president says his country has 'precise information' on American plot to stymie his country's growth and 'save Zionist regime' through military confrontation

Iran's hardline President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ad said the United States is planning to launch two wars in the Middle East in order to pressure Tehran, English-language Press TV reported on Tuesday.

 

"We have precise information that the Americans have devised a plot ... they plan to attack at least two countries in the region within the next three months," he said in remarks Press TV posted on its website from an interview with him late Monday.

 

Ahmadinejad said the United States was seeking to achieve two main objectives from these wars.

 

"First of all, they want to hamper Iran's progress and development since they are opposed to our growth, and, secondly, they want to save the Zionist regime because it has reached a dead-end and the Zionists believe they can be saved through a military confrontation," he said referring to Israel.

 

Ahmadinejad has repeatedly launched tirades against Israel which has never ruled out a military strike against Iran to stop its nuclear drive.

 

The Iranian leader particularly infuriated world powers when he dismissed the Holocaust as a "myth" and said Israel was doomed to be wiped off the map.
